摘要
A time reversal focusing method based on transfer matrix estimation is proposed for far field targets. In this method, first, the least square estimation of the transfer matrix is obtained using detection and reflection signals of the targets, based on which the time reversal operator (TRO) is calculated. Second, the eigenvalues and corresponding eigenvectors are obtained by performing eigenvalue decomposition of TRO, where the number of targets can be confirmed by the number of the principal eigenvalues. Finally, the far target focusing can be realized through calculating the objective function of virtual observed points in the search area using noise vectors. Experimental simulations are performed and results show that the proposed method could realize time reversal focusing for far field targets effectively and accurately. The focusing performance of this method is better than that of the selective focusing method based on decomposition of TRO. © 2016, Editorial Board of Jilin University. All right reserved.
